Column Text – "Edit Content" button not working on TD Composer

Posted in: Newspaper
Post count: 100

Hi,

I installed newspaper and I am trying to edit the “Dentist Sample” via the TD Composer.
I see that at the “contact page” there is a shortcode on a “column text” component… I tried to replace the shortcode with another one, but there started the problem…

The “Column Text” component that has the “Edit Content” button is dead.

1. I press the “Edit Content” button
2. A window opens with an editor that lets me type html
3. No matter what I type there, when I close the window, nothing goes back to the “column text”.

I tried this with two clean installs (just the template and the dentist demo), with no other plugins installed.
My environment is PHP 7.2 running on nginx on a shared hosting environment.

SOLVED – CLOUDFLARE ISSUE

It seems this was all due to Cloudflare.

More specifically if you go at the “Speed” section and Disable the “Rocket Loader” option, then the problem gets resolved.

Please note that this option is enabled by default when a site goes through Cloudflare, so its important to either take steps to prevent the theme from malfunctioning with default Cloudflare settings or inform your users that they need to be aware of that setting in Cloudflare.
